Introduction

Focused Application Intelligence vs Broad Cloud-Native Coverage

Datadog has become one of the most widely-adopted observability platforms in the industry, offering broad cloud-native coverage across infrastructure, APM, logs, and security. With 484 G2 reviews and deep integrations across AWS, GCP, and Azure ecosystems, Datadog is a benchmark that engineering teams regularly evaluate when building out their observability stack.

OpsPilot AI takes a different path: application intelligence through AI-powered root cause analysis rather than breadth-first feature accumulation. Built OpenTelemetry-native from inception, OpsPilot supports every OTel-compatible language—Java, Node.js, Python, .NET, Go, Ruby, PHP—while adding specialized deep monitoring for ColdFusion, Java application servers, and Lucee that generic OTel implementations simply don't reach. Pre-configured Grafana dashboards are included from day one, and the full LGTM stack (Loki, Tempo, Mimir, Prometheus) is integrated without additional assembly.

Datadog · 8.3 Support Rating

Datadog's 8.3 support score reflects the realities of supporting a platform at hyper-scale with thousands of enterprise customers. At that volume, tiered support structures become necessary—which introduces routing delays and variability in technical depth depending on contract tier.

Datadog offers paid enterprise support with faster SLAs and dedicated technical account managers, but these add materially to overall TCO. Community resources are extensive for common use cases but less effective for edge scenarios or specialized application stacks.

Datadog Strengths
☁️Deep AWS, GCP, and Azure-native integrations with auto-discovery across cloud infrastructure
🔒Cloud Security Posture Management (CSPM) and SIEM capabilities within the same platform
🌐Network Performance Monitoring for service-to-service traffic analysis
🧩750+ integrations across the full technology stack
📈Mature continuous profiler for production code-level performance analysis
👥Large ecosystem with extensive documentation, community, and third-party tooling

Data Sources & Methodology

About This Comparison

All satisfaction scores are sourced from G2.com verified user reviews. G2's scoring methodology weights recency, helpfulness votes, and review completeness to calculate overall satisfaction and category scores. Data reflects the most recently published G2 figures at time of page creation.

OpsPilot AI: 170 total reviews, 1 recent (last 90 days). Datadog: 484 total reviews, 5 recent (last 90 days).

This page was produced by OpsPilot AI and reflects our perspective on the competitive landscape. We've aimed for factual accuracy throughout and have acknowledged competitor strengths where they exist.

Competitor TCO figures are independent estimates based on publicly available pricing information and may not reflect current vendor pricing.
